It's a little disappointing that there's no reverse grip style for daggers.
The Manikin enemies wield them in reverse grip (also called icepick grip) and it makes them look really cool with it. Players just hold it like it was a regular sword, which is just a little... visually unimpressive. Power stance just looks silly with daggers too. Maybe it would have been too hard to animate an attack for the reverse grip style, or maybe nobody thought it was cool for players to have that kind of grip, but the Manikins look way cooler than any dagger-wielding player character.
